3 Killed, 40 Shot Over the Weekend in Chicago: Police

(WTTW News)(WTTW News)

Forty people were shot, three fatally, in 34 separate shooting incidents across Chicago between 6 p.m. Friday and 11:59 p.m. Sunday, according to the Chicago Police Department.

The victims included a 17-year-old boy, who was killed inside a South Side home Saturday evening.

According to police, the teen was in the basement of a house in the 100 block of East 107th Street when he was shot multiple times by an unknown offender shortly after 6 p.m. He was transported to Christ Hospital in critical condition, and was later pronounced dead.

A 44-year-old man was killed Saturday night in the 600 block of East 92nd Place. Police responding to a ShotSpotter alert at around 10:40 p.m. found the man lying outside with a gunshot wound to the chest. He was pronounced dead at the scene.

Two people were struck just after 3 p.m. Sunday afternoon in a drive-by shooting outside an apartment building in the 3400 block of West Douglas Avenue. A 43-year-old man was shot in the head and killed, and a 32-year-old man was hit in the leg. That man transported himself to Stroger Hospital for treatment.

Over the weekend, there were also two non-fatal triple shootings.

A 29-year-old woman and a 27-year-old man were shot as they sat inside a vehicle in the 1200 block of North Dearborn Street, and a 23-year-old man walking by was struck in the foot. The 27-year-old was struck in the head and is in critical condition, while the other two victims were hospitalized in fair-to-good condition.

The violence also continued into early Monday morning, when three people were shot in the 8800 block of South Parnell Avenue. Just after 2:30 a.m., three men, ages 27, 28 and 33, were each shot by an unknown offender who opened fire from a sidewalk. The 33-year-old was struck multiple times and was hospitalized in serious condition. The 28-year-old was hospitalized in fair condition, while the 27-year-old was in good condition.
